Discover how cold storage reshapes the food supply—from farm to table. This classic work explains the principles, benefits, and practicalities of keeping perishable foods at low temperatures, with a focus on dairy and fruit products, insulation, and warehouse design.
The book argues that cold storage harmonizes producer and consumer interests by stabilizing prices and extending the availability of eggs, butter, meat, and fruit. It covers how temperature control, proper handling, and efficient warehouses can reduce spoilage and create reliable markets, while also examining public policy, subsidies, and the evolution of industry practices. While grounded in early 20th‑century experience, the text remains a clear, practical introduction to the field for growers, merchants, and extension workers.
